This page documents the planned retirement of the Vantor instrument series, manufactured at the Eastbrook plant since its launch. Declining order volume and component sourcing difficulties make continued production uneconomical. Support obligations run for eighteen months after the final shipment, with spare parts stocked accordingly. Affected staff will be reassigned to the Corvale line where possible. Customer notification is scheduled for next quarter. The rationale and forward strategy are recorded in the note below.

board note of bahip-yajef: The finance team signed off on a budget of $110.1 million for Project Fenwyn.

## Tide-Table Widget API (Shorecast v3)

The tide-table widget renders predicted high and low tides for any configured harbor in the Brennel dataset. Requests go to the internal Shorecast prediction service, which returns a 48-hour window of tide events with heights in meters and confidence bands. For this release, note that the widget now caches responses for fifteen minutes and degrades gracefully to the last-known table if the service is unreachable. All requests must be authenticated; the internal service key for the release build follows.

app token of fajop-fahif = qvz4-AnML

**Strandweb design notes — render loop.** If the graph canvas freezes during an incident, it's almost always the edge-bundling pass hitting its iteration cap. You can safely bump or lower the knobs at runtime via the debug panel; changes take effect on next redraw. The defaults we ship are as follows.

tuning constants:
BUDGETS = {
    "rusix": 478,
    "caswyn": 617,
    "feneth": 1022,
}